Prawns for dinner tonight
This is a complete meal which I have planed for our dinner tonight.
300 gram small sized prawns shelled, deveined and cleaned ½ teaspoon turmeric powder 1 large onion chopped 1 teaspoon each of corriander and red chilli powders 1 teaspoon cumin seeds 4 bay leaves 2 cups long-grain Basmati rice 4 cups hot water 1 tablespoon ghee salt to taste Grind to a fine paste: 1 teaspoon cinnamon pieces 1 tablespoon chopped ginger 2 green chillies chopped 4 green cardamoms peeled 2 cloves salt to taste water required to grind the paste Methode: Rub the prawns with some salt and half the quantity of turmeric powder. Keep aside. Heat the ghee in a heavy bottomed pot and saute the prawns on medium heat for about 2 minutes. Remove the prawns with a slotted spoon onto a plate. Add the bay leaves and cumin seeds to the same pot. Saute briefly. Add the chopped onions and saute till they are golden brown. Add the rice, the ground paste, turmeric, red chilli and coriander powders. Stir fry briefly. Add the prawns, salt and the hot water. Bring to a boil and simmer on low heat for about 15 minutes or till all the water has evaporated and the rice is cooked but firm. |
